    Enhanced Performance Requirements

    Automotive manufacturers are continuously seeking materials that can withstand extreme conditions while providing superior performance. This trend significantly influences the Global Automotive Silicone Market Industry, as silicones offer excellent resistance to heat, moisture, and chemicals. These properties make silicone ideal for applications such as gaskets, seals, and adhesives in vehicles. The market is expected to grow at a CAGR of 7.12% from 2025 to 2035, driven by the need for high-performance materials that can meet stringent automotive standards. As vehicles become more complex, the reliance on silicone for reliable performance is likely to increase.

    Growing Demand for Electric Vehicles

    The increasing adoption of electric vehicles (EVs) is a primary driver for the Global Automotive Silicone Market Industry. As manufacturers strive to enhance the performance and efficiency of EVs, silicone materials are utilized for their thermal stability and electrical insulation properties. In 2024, the market is projected to reach 3.14 USD Billion, reflecting the rising need for advanced materials in EV production. Furthermore, the transition towards sustainable automotive solutions is likely to propel the demand for silicone components, which are essential for battery management systems and other critical applications in electric vehicles.

    Industry Developments

    Shin-Etsu Chemical developed in March 2023 a silicone rubber for molding that is ideal for insulation covering material for onboard high-voltage cables in autos. The KE-5641-U, the new product from Shin-Etsu Chemical to make improved silicone rubber for molding, will help to solve these problems. The resistive nature of this innovative product makes its insulation performance excellent even if the thickness of the insulation system covering layers of the highly-voltage cables is reduced.

    Furthermore, it enhances the flexibility of cable by thinning out such covers, which enables the production of small-diameter and lightweight, high-voltage cables, thus making them more acceptable in the automobile industry.

    In September 2022, Henkel acquired Nanoramic Laboratories' Thermexit division.

    In April 2022, Shin-Etsu Chemical Co., Ltd. introduced a thermal interface rubber sheet known as TC-BGI Series. It is designed to be used by electric car parts as a way of dissipating heat. High-hardness thermal interface rubber sheet with high voltage endurance and thermal conductivity.

    In May 2022, Dow unveiled a brand new mouldable material that is used in adaptive driving beam (ADB) light guides within vehicles. Silastic MS-5002 mouldable silicone is a specialized Liquid Silicone Rubber (LSR) enabling the highest optical qualities due to extremely low mold fouling for faster cycle times. These materials are made specifically for injection molded parts requiring high-volume manufacturing cycles. This product launch targets to reduce the vehicle’s mass and energy requirements during production.

    In January 2021, Shin-Etsu Chemical Co., Ltd. extended its silicone products portfolio aimed at producing thermal interface materials for electric vehicles because there was a need for protection against excessive heat overindulgence in lithium-ion-based batteries and other electronic control systems.

    FAQs

    What are the different segments included in the automotive silicone market?

    The automotive silicone market is segmented based on application (suspension system, interior and exterior parts, engine and drive train system, and electrical system, and product (resins, elastomers, adhesives and sealants).

    Which region is expected to have maximum share in the automotive silicone market?

    Asia Pacific will have the maximum share in the market during the forecast period.

    What are the key factors that are adding to the growth of the automotive silicone market?

    Growing demand for lightweight automobiles, government regulations regarding environmental protection, growing trend for hybrid and electric cars, and technological advancements are adding to the growth of the automotive silicone market.

    Who are the key players profiled in the automotive silicone market?

    Notable players profiled in the automotive silicone market include Wacker Chemie AG (Germany), Shin-Etsu Chemical Co., Ltd. (Japan), Rogers Corporation (USA), Nusil (USA), KCC Corporation (South Korea), Momentive (USA), Kaneka Corporation (Japan), Evonik Industries AG (Germany), Elkem Silicone (USA), Dow Corning Corporation (USA), CSL Silicone Inc. (Canada), Bostik (USA), and ACC Silicones Ltd (UK).

    What are the different applications of automotive silicone?

    Automotive silicone is widely used in the suspension system, drive train system and engine, exterior and interior parts, and electrical system.
